Introduction to SimpleHTTP Configuration
What is SimpleHTTP?
SimpleHTTP is a lightweight web server that allows users to serve files over HTTP. It is often used for testing and development purposes . He can quickly set up a local server environment. This simplicity is appealing. Users appreciate its ease of use. It requires minimal configuration to get started. “Less is more,” they say. SimpleHTTP is particularly useful for sharing files within a local network. Many find it convenient for quick file transfers.
Importance of Proper Configuration
Proper configuration of SimpleHTTP is crucial for optimal performance and security. He must ensure that settings align with specific operational requirements. This alignment minimizes potential vulnerabilities. Security is paramount in any configuration. A well-configured server can prevent unauthorized access. “An ounce of prevention is worth a pound of cure.” Users should regularly review their configurations. This practice enhances overall system integrity.
Common Challenges in SimpleHTTP Configuration
Understanding Configuration Errors
Configuration errors in SimpleHTTP can arise from various factors. He may encounter issues related to syntax or file permissions. These errors can disrupt service delivery. Identifying the root cause is essential for resolution. A systematic approach is beneficial. Regular audits can prevent recurring problems. “An informed user is an empowered user.” Understanding these challenges enhances operational efficiency.
Network Issues and Their Impact
Network issues can significantly affect SimpleHTTP performance. He may experience latency or connectivity problems. These disruptions can lead to service interruptions. Consistent uptime is critical for user satisfaction. A reliable network infrastructure is essential. “Stability breeds confidence,” as they say. Identifying bottlenecks can enhance overall efficiency. Regular monitoring is a prudent strategy.
Setting Up SimpleHTTP: A Step-by-Step Guide
Initial Installation and Setup
To install SimpleHTTP, he must first ensure thd necessary dependencies are in place. This preparation is crucial for a smooth setup. He should then download the software from a reliable source. Verification of the download is essential. “Trust but verify,” as the saying goes. Following installation, he needs to configure the server settings. Proper configuration enhances functionality.
Basic Configuration Settings
Basic configuration settings are vital for SimpleHTTP’s performance. He should specify the document root to define where files are served from. This step ensures proper file access. Additionally, setting the port number is crucial for network communication. A default port is often sufficient. “Simplicity is the ultimate sophistication.” He must also configure access permissions carefully. This practice enhances security and control.
Troubleshooting Configuration Errors
Identifying Common Error Messages
Identifying common error messages is essential for troubleshooting. For instance, a “404 Not Found” indicates a missing file. This error requires checking the document root. Another common error is “403 Forbidden,” which suggests permission issues. He should verify access settings. “Knowledge is power,” they say. Understanding these messages aids in efficient resolution.
Resolving Configuration Conflicts
Configuration conflicts can arise from various sources, including software updates and user modifications. He should systematically identify the root cause. A checklist can aid in this process:
Each step provides clarity. He may find that a simple oversight is the culprit. Author’s note: Attention to detail is crucial.
Troubleshooting configuration errors often involves examining logs and error messages. He should document findings for future reference. This practice enhances understanding. A well-organized log can reveal patterns. Author’s emotional note: Patterns can be enlightening.
In financial software, ensuring accurate data flow is vital. He must verify data integrity across systems. Discrepancies can conduct to significant issues. Author’s short note on the subject: Consistency is key.
Optimizing Performance of SimpleHTTP
Best Practices for Configuration
To optimize the performance of SimpleHTTP, he should configure caching effectively. This reduces server load and improves response times. Implementing a caching strategy can significantly enhance user experience. Fast responses are essential in financial applications. Author’s note: Speed matters in finance.
He must also limit the number of concurrent connections. This prevents server overload and maintains stability. Monitoring connection limits is crucial for performance. A well-managed server is more reliable. Author’s emotional note: Reliability builds trust.
Additionally, using efficient data formats can streamline data transfer. JSON or XML can be optimized for size and speed. Smaller payloads lead to quicker transactions. Author’s short note on the subject: Efficiency is vital.
Monitoring and Adjusting Settings
He should regularly monitor server performance metrics. This includes response times and error rates. By analyzing these metrics, he can identify bottlenecks. Addressing these issues enhances overall efficiency. Author’s note: Efficiency is crucial in finance.
Furthermore, adjusting timeout settings can improve user experience. Shorter timeouts may reduce resource consumption. He must balance performance with user satisfaction. A well-tuned system is more effective. Author’s emotional note: Effectiveness drives success.
Security Considerations
Common Security Risks
Data breaches pose significant financial risks. They can lead to substantial losses and reputational damage. Organizations must implement robust encryption methods. Strong encryption protects sensitive information. Author’s note: Protection is essential.
Phishing attacks also threaten financial security. These attacks deceive users into revealing credentials. He should educate employees about these risks. Awareness reduces vulnerability. Author’s emotional note: Knowledge empowers individuals.
Implementing Security Measures
Implementing strong access controls is essential for security. This limits unauthorized access to sensitive data. He should regularly review user permissions. Regular reviews ensure compliance and security. Author’s note: Compliance is critical.
Utilizing multi-factor authentication enhances protection. This adds an extra layer against breaches. He must encourage its adoption across the organization. Stronger security measures are necessary. Author’s emotional note: Security is a priority.
Regular software updates mitigate vulnerabilities. Outdated software can expose systems to risks. He should establish a routine for updates. Consistency is key for security. Author’s short note on the subject: Stay current.
Advanced Configuration Techniques
Customizing SimpleHTTP for Specific Needs
He can customize SimpleHTTP by adjusting timeout settings. This ensures efficient handling of requests. Additionally, configuring logging levels provides insights into performance. Detailed logs help identify issues. Author’s note: Insights drive improvements.
Implementing request throttling can enhance stability. This prevents server overload during peak times. He should analyze traffic patterns for optimal settings. Understanding traffic is essential. Author’s emotional note: Knowledge is power.
Using virtual hosts allows for tailored configurations. This enables different settings for various applications. He must ensure proper resource allocation. Resource management is crucial for efficiency. Author’s short note on the subject: Manage wisely.
Integrating with Other Tools and Services
He can enhance SimpleHTTP by integrating with APIs. This allows for seamless data exchange between services. Additionally, using webhooks can automate workflows effectively. Automation increases efficiency and reduces manual errors. Author’s note: Efficiency is key in operations.
Configuring middleware can also improve functionality. Middleware facilitates communication between different applications. He should evaluate the specific needs of his environment. Tailored solutions yield better results. Author’s emotional note: Customization enhances performance.
Implementing monitoring tools provides real-time insights. These tools help track performance and identify issues. He must choose tools that align with his objectives. Alignment is crucial for cuccess. Author’s short note on the subject: Choose wisely.
Conclusion and Further Resources
Summary of Key Points
He should prioritize security measures to protect sensitive data. This includes implementing access controls and encryption. Regular monitoring of systems is essential for identifying vulnerabilities. Awareness leads to proactive management. Author’s note: Proactivity is vital in security.
Utilizing integration tools enhances functionality and efficiency. He must evaluate the specific needs of his operations. Tailored solutions can significantly improve performance. Customization drives success. Author’s emotional note: Success requires effort.
For further resources, he can explore industry publications and online forums. These platforms provide valuable insights and updates. Staying informed is crucial for continuous improvement. Author’s short note on the subject: Knowledge is power.
Links to Additional Resources and Documentation
He can access additional resources through reputable financial websites. These platforms offer comprehensive documentation and best practices. Furthermore, industry-specific forums provide insights from professionals. Engaging with peers enhances understanding. Author’s note: Collaboration fosters growth.
Online courses can also deepen his knowledge. They cover various topics relevant to financial management. He should consider enrolling in specialized programs. Education is a continuous journey. Author’s emotional note: Learning is empowering.
For regulatory updates, he can refer to government publications. Staying informed about compliance is essential. He must prioritize this aspect in his operations. Compliance ensures sustainability. Author’s short note on the subject: Stay updated.